What is your question? There is no SDI deduction in New Jersey for 2023. SDI should not be shown in box 14, or it should be shown as zero. If the employer erroneously deducted SDI from your pay, you should get a refund of the erroneous deduction from the employer.

Before you remove the Box 14 entry, check in the W-2 entry section for Box 14, and the drop-down menu under Category next to the amount, to see if you chose New Jersey SDI, or if another category should have been selected such as Family Leave Insurance.
To remove an entry in Box 14 that isn't allowed for New Jersey, remove it in the W-2 entry section so that it doesn't appear as an error upon Review.
